我有一个linq查询(在中),它连接两个sql服务器表,过滤where子句中的结果,然后从结果中选择一组列。类来存储查询结果的一行属性和另一个viewmodel类,它包含一个List对象来存储另一个视图模型的所有实例,实质上是从查询返回的所有行的集合:
public class ResortDataJoinObj,以便查询结果可以存储在表
IValueConverter的推荐用法是什么?我曾将它用于将布尔属性转换为可见性属性之类的事情,但我想知道您应该在多大程度上使用它?它是否应该仅用于将常见类型的表示形式更改为特定于UI的类型(例如,布尔到可见性)。例如,如果我的类中有一个属性EmployeeID,如下所示:
public class EmployeeViewModel : INotifyPropertyChang
new ReactiveList<IssueTypeSearchFilter>(issueTypeList);}我还有一个ViewController和它的ViewModel。我使用BindTo将视图模型属性之一绑定到该类:
IssueTypeFilterTableViewDelegate tvd = new IssueTypeFilterT